On Wed, Nov 20, 2024 at 12:57:22PM +0100, Kirill A. Korinsky wrote:
> On Wed, 20 Nov 2024 12:34:35 +0100,
> Stuart Henderson <stu@spacehopper.org> wrote:
> > 
> > > Index: pfctl.8
> > > ===================================================================
> > > RCS file: /home/cvs/src/sbin/pfctl/pfctl.8,v
> > > diff -u -p -r1.183 pfctl.8
> > > --- pfctl.8	18 Nov 2022 18:11:10 -0000	1.183
> > > +++ pfctl.8	20 Nov 2024 11:07:01 -0000
> > > @@ -517,8 +517,8 @@ Automatically create a persistent table 
> > >  Show the content (addresses) of a table.
> > >  .It Fl T Cm test
> > >  Test if the given addresses match a table.
> > > -.It Fl T Cm zero
> > > -Clear all the statistics of a table.
> > > +.It Fl T Cm zero Op Ar address ...
> > > +Clear all the statistics of a table, or only for specified addresses.
> > >  .El
> > 
> > The "Op Ar address ..." is already shown above for all of these
> > subcommands (and is obviously necessary for -T add, etc), so I don't
> > think it should be listed separately here.
> > 
> 
> Here an updated patch. 

OK bluhm@
